Why Concrete Fails the Commuter Test

Take a close look at the driveways in any new Patterson subdivision. Within three to five years, almost all of them develop jagged stress cracks. Most homeowners assume they did something wrong, or that concrete simply has a short lifespan. The real issue is a fundamental mismatch between the building material and the environment.

Patterson’s soil is heavily agricultural. It expands significantly when wet during our winter storms and shrinks rapidly as it bakes in the triple-digit summer sun. Poured concrete is a rigid, inflexible sheet. When the soil beneath it moves, the concrete cannot bend to accommodate that movement. Voids form underneath the slab, and the sheer weight of your vehicles causes the concrete to snap.

We solve this structural flaw through our specialized paver driveway installation. Instead of a single rigid slab, we build a flexible matrix of ultra-dense paving stones set over a deeply compacted, engineered base of crushed aggregate rock. The sand-filled joints between the stones allow the entire driveway to subtly flex with the shifting earth. This completely eliminates surface cracking. Furthermore, by laying the stones in a high-strength herringbone pattern, we create a surface that effortlessly disperses the heavy kinetic weight of turning tires, giving you a beautiful, permanent entrance to your home that never needs to be jackhammered or patched.

Smart Solutions for West Side Pool Owners

If you have a swimming pool to combat the brutal Patterson summers, the deck surrounding it is just as important as the water itself. Standard builders almost universally recommend stamped concrete for pool decks, but if you evaluate stamped concrete critically, it is a hazardous choice for a wet environment.

To keep stamped concrete looking good, it must be coated in an acrylic plastic sealer. The second pool water splashes onto that sealer, the surface becomes dangerously slick. Additionally, standard dark concrete absorbs the summer sun, turning the deck into a massive heat sink that will easily burn bare feet.

We dramatically improve the safety and comfort of your backyard by utilizing pool deck pavers. Paving stones provide a natural, textured surface that remains slip-resistant even when completely soaked. We specifically recommend using lighter earth tones and ivories, which physically reflect the sun’s UV rays rather than absorbing them, keeping the stone surprisingly cool to the touch. The biggest advantage, however, is long-term maintenance. If an underground pool pipe ever leaks, our paver decks can simply be pulled up, the pipe repaired, and the exact same stones reset seamlessly without destroying your deck.

Defending Your Property from Erosion

Because Patterson backs right up to the Diablo Range foothills, many properties on the west side of town feature varied elevations, sloping lot lines, or severe grade changes. Trying to hold back a hillside with a cheap wooden retaining wall is a waste of money; wood and wet dirt are a recipe for rapid rot and termite infestation.

When you are fighting gravity and tons of wet soil, you need serious structural engineering. We handle elevation changes with professional retaining wall installation. We use heavy, interlocking segmental retaining wall blocks that are buried deeply into the earth and tied back into the hillside using high-tensile geogrid mesh. Crucially, we eliminate hydrostatic pressure—the heavy weight of trapped water that causes most walls to fail—by backfilling the structure with clean, crushed gravel and perforated drain pipes. This ensures water drains harmlessly away, permanently securing your slope.

Locking Out Weeds and Wind-Blown Dust

Patterson is known for its high winds, particularly in the afternoons as the air pulls over the Altamont Pass. In an agricultural area, that wind carries a massive amount of dust, dirt, and weed seeds. If you leave a paver surface unprotected, that wind will blow the sand right out of the joints, and weeds will instantly take over.

To protect your investment and drastically reduce your maintenance time, we provide professional paver sealing. We apply a commercial-grade, breathable joint-stabilizing sealer that penetrates deep into the sand between the stones. As it cures, it turns the loose sand into a hardened, rubbery mortar. This completely locks out wind-blown weed seeds, prevents ants from excavating the joints, and acts as a heavy-duty UV shield to stop the harsh sun from fading the colors of your stone.
